Derniers commits - urls d'admin
by Bruno
Hello,
J'ai commencé un premier jet de la modification de la gestion des URLs dans
l'admin. Il y a beaucoup de changements dans le code, et j'essaye de tester
le plus fidèlement possible, mais je ne suis pas à l'abri d'oublis (dans la
mesure où tous les liens sont impactés).
N'hésitez surtout pas, comme Philippe, à remonter tout dysfonctionnement
que vous relèveriez sur la 2.7.
Je n'ai pas encore fini, il y a encore beaucoup de liens dans le core à
éradiquer.
--
Bruno
9 years, 4 months
[emploi] dév xsl / intégrateur
by Kozlika
Ma boîte ne va pas tarder à publier une offre d'emploi pour un cdd de neuf
mois dans mon équipe. On cherche un dév xsl qui sache aussi faire de
l'intégration (ou un intégrateur qui maîtrise xsl). Si quelqu'un ici est
intéressé qu'il/elle se fasse connaître, je lui transmettrai le lien lors
de la publication officielle :) Des notions ou un fort intérêt à
l'accessibilité seraient bien sûr un plus ;-)
Ambiance d'équipe plutôt sympa (forcément puisque y'a moi déjà), salaire
moyen/bas, horaires classiques de bureau sans débordements sauf coup de
feu, congés sup à la moyenne.
Ce n'est pas le plus probable mais il n'est pas *complètement* exclu que le
contrat soit renouvelé ou transformé en cdi.
--
Anne / Kozlika
9 years, 6 months
Test de l'éditeur
by Nicolas
Bonjour à tous,
vous voulez nous aider à tester le tant attendu (enfin pour certains au
moins) nouvel éditeur qui va rendre vos billets encore plus beaux qu'ils ne
sont déjà.
Mais vous ne savez pas trop quoi faire, ni quoi tester et vous ne voulez
surtout pas "casser" votre propre installation de dotclear configurée aux
petits oignons.
Pour le problème de l'endroit, certains (dont moi) ont déjà donné un joli
bac à sable pour tester dans la joie, la bonne humeur sans crainte de tout
casser.
Pour ceux n'ayant pas nécessairement suivi, à partir de la version 2.7, il
y aura au moins 2 éditeurs : le vénérable éditeur historique
(dcLegacyEditor - c'est le nom du plugin) et le nouvel éditeur que la nasa
nous envie (dcCKEditor - c'est le nom du plugin). Pour permettre à tout un
chacun de choisir son éditeur, la page "Mes préférences" a été mise à jour
et pour chaque format supporté par dotclear, on peut choisir son éditeur
préféré. Si on n'en choisit pas pour un format donné, on aura un bête bloc
brut sans bouton mais pleinement fonctionnel !
Pour le quoi/comment/pourquoi, voici quelques idées de scénario :
1)
Je modifie mes préférences (choix de l'éditeur pour chaque format + choix
du format préféré)
Je créé un nouveau billet
Alors l'éditeur que j'ai choisi est bien affiché et je peux créer un billet
2) Je modifie mes préférences (choix de l'éditeur pour chaque format +
choix du format préféré)
J'édite un ancien billet
Alors l'éditeur correspondant au format du billet est affiché. Il se peut
qu'il n'y ait pas d'éditeur si j'en ai pas choisi
3) ...
Si vous avez d'autres scénarios, n'hésitez pas à les poster en réponse à ce
message pour que chacun puisse jouer !
Pour nous aider à corriger plus facilement les problèmes rencontrés,
essayer de préciser le plus de choses possibles :
- vous avez fait ....
- vous vous attendiez à voir ...
- mais vous avez eu ... à la place
Pour les plus aguerris, un éventuel message d'erreur (php ou javascript)
aperçu serait un plus non négligeable.
Merci d'avance à tous.
Nicolas
9 years, 6 months
Adapter vos plugins pour les jeux de template
by Franck Paul
Plop les gens,
Si vous avez des plugins qui servent des templates (comme peuvent le faire
pages, tags, contactMe, series, …) alors vous pouvez proposer un template
différent en fonction du jeu de template utilisé par le thème sélectionné.
Pour ce faire, dans le dossier default-templates de votre plugin :
Ajoutez un dossier mustek et placez-y le ou les templates du plugin
Ajoutez un dossier currywurst et placez-y une copie du ou des templates du
plugin (vous pouvez, au passage, profiter de l'héritage/extension de
currywurst, voyez les plugins Tags ou Pages de la 2.7)
Ensuite, au moment d'ajouter le chemin d'accès à vos template, ce qui se
faisait auparavant par une ligne de code comme celle-ci :
$core->tpl->setPath($core->tpl->getPath(),
dirname(__FILE__).'/default-templates');
Vous devez déterminer le bon chemin en fonction du thème actif. Ça se fait
de cette manière :
$tplset =
$core->themes->moduleInfo($core->blog->settings->system->theme,'tplset');
if (!empty($tplset) &&
is_dir(dirname(__FILE__).'/default-templates/'.$tplset)) {
$core->tpl->setPath($core->tpl->getPath(),
dirname(__FILE__).'/default-templates/'.$tplset);
} else {
$core->tpl->setPath($core->tpl->getPath(),
dirname(__FILE__).'/default-templates/'.DC_DEFAULT_TPLSET);
}
C'est tout.
--
Franck
9 years, 6 months
NE PAS ZAPPER :)
by Kozlika
Bonjour à tous,
Nous approchons d'une version 2.7 prête à sortir. Franck va faire le bilan
des tickets restant à fermer. Comme vous (ne) le savez (pas), cette version
apporte un changement majeur du côté de l'éditeur. Nous ne pouvons pas nous
permettre de nous fier qu'à deux ou trois testeurs pour la lâcher dans la
nature.
Nous avons donc besoin de *toutes* les bonnes volontés, de grands débutants
n'examinant que l'utilisation d'un éditeur installé aux plus expérimentés
procédant à des mises à jour de versions antérieures vers la 2.7 dev pour
voir le comportement du bouzin.
Merci de vous faire connaître dans le mégaphone et d'indiquer vos plages de
disponibilité d'ici mi-septembre, on s'organisera pour les bacs à sable et
tout ça ensuite.
A bientôt,
--
Anne / Kozlika
9 years, 7 months
Réunion IRC
by Franck Paul
Plop les gens,
J'ai zappé la réunion IRC d'hier soir, alors soit on programme ça ce soir,
soit la semaine prochaine, tout dépend de vos avancées sur la/les
install(s) de test et sur la constitution des scenarii de test qu'on pourra
filer à nos ouailles.
Je vous écoute :-)
--
Franck
9 years, 7 months
wiki2xhtml \o/\o/\o/
by Philippe
La release r2750 a réparé les bugs sur la syntaxe wiki, qui fonctionne
maintenant tout bien comme avant.
Je sais bien que la liste ne sert pas à ça, mais j'adresse mes
applaudissements au(x) sorcier(s) responsable(s)
Ça nous rapproche beaucoup de la release tout ça, hein chef ?
--
Philippe
9 years, 7 months
Site multi langues
by Nicolas
Bonsoir à tous,
je relaye un message posté sur le forum par un certain Nicolas :
j'essaie de faire un blog multi-langues mais où les visiteurs ne voient le
contenu que dans une seule langue. J'ai des billets et des pages en
français et en anglais et je ne veux afficher pour mes visiteurs qu'un
sous-ensemble de ces documents dans la langue déterminée (langue déterminée
par leur navigateur ou par clic sur un lien en/fr que je sauvegarde dans un
cookie).
J'ai réussi à faire la sauvegarde de la langue choisie dans un cookie mais
je ne sais pas trop où me "brancher" pour injecter la langue au bon endroit
et au bon moment pour avoir les infos souhaitées. Par exemple si j'ai une
langue dans le cookie et que je retourne sur la page d'accueil, je ne
devrais voir que les billets de la langue choisie.
Je sais qu'il y aura plein d'autres choses qui ne fonctionneront pas : les
tags, les menus, pas mal de widgets. J'ai l'impression que ce serait
peut-être plus simple avec deux blogs. Mais ce serait plus simple pour moi
mais pas sûr que ce soit plus simple pour les rédacteurs.
Je connais dcTranslations comme plugin mais soit je ne l'utilise pas
correctement soit il est tout buggé.
S'il faut réécrire un plugin à partir de zéro, aucun soucis.
Je suis ouvert à toute idée, proposition,... Merci d'avance.
Nicolas
9 years, 7 months